| Index: chrome/browser/resources/print_preview/preview_generator.js
 | 
| diff --git a/chrome/browser/resources/print_preview/preview_generator.js b/chrome/browser/resources/print_preview/preview_generator.js
 | 
| index 965a4e4f005b3b710598256c335f7c47c51c5f4c..0e492e76e6b27a0e6de2168c88ee0cfa788b214d 100644
 | 
| --- a/chrome/browser/resources/print_preview/preview_generator.js
 | 
| +++ b/chrome/browser/resources/print_preview/preview_generator.js
 | 
| @@ -224,24 +224,25 @@ cr.define('print_preview', function() {
 | 
|       * @private
 | 
|       */
 | 
|      addEventListeners_: function() {
 | 
| +      var nativeLayerEventTarget = this.nativeLayer_.getEventTarget();
 | 
|        this.tracker_.add(
 | 
| -          this.nativeLayer_,
 | 
| +          nativeLayerEventTarget,
 | 
|            print_preview.NativeLayer.EventType.PAGE_LAYOUT_READY,
 | 
|            this.onPageLayoutReady_.bind(this));
 | 
|        this.tracker_.add(
 | 
| -          this.nativeLayer_,
 | 
| +          nativeLayerEventTarget,
 | 
|            print_preview.NativeLayer.EventType.PAGE_COUNT_READY,
 | 
|            this.onPageCountReady_.bind(this));
 | 
|        this.tracker_.add(
 | 
| -          this.nativeLayer_,
 | 
| +          nativeLayerEventTarget,
 | 
|            print_preview.NativeLayer.EventType.PAGE_PREVIEW_READY,
 | 
|            this.onPagePreviewReady_.bind(this));
 | 
|        this.tracker_.add(
 | 
| -          this.nativeLayer_,
 | 
| +          nativeLayerEventTarget,
 | 
|            print_preview.NativeLayer.EventType.PREVIEW_GENERATION_DONE,
 | 
|            this.onPreviewGenerationDone_.bind(this));
 | 
|        this.tracker_.add(
 | 
| -          this.nativeLayer_,
 | 
| +          nativeLayerEventTarget,
 | 
|            print_preview.NativeLayer.EventType.PREVIEW_GENERATION_FAIL,
 | 
|            this.onPreviewGenerationFail_.bind(this));
 | 
|      },
 | 
| 
 |